
The Extended Project is a Level 3 qualification; it can contribute to programmes of study as a stand-alone qualification. You may choose to take the Extended Project Qualification as an extension from studies for any other qualifications at Level 3. The Extended Project will develop and extend from one or more of your study areas and/or from an area of personal interest or activity outside their main programme of study. It will be based on a topic chosen by you and agreed as appropriate by the centre. EPQ is highly regarded by universities and employers in many professions and industries as it develops so many important skills.
Five GCSE's at grade 5 or above including English. You must also be a strong, indepdendent learner.
You will be taught the necessary skills and there will be teacher supervision and assessment of your progress. It will involve extended independent work by you. You will choose to write a 5000 word essay or to produce an artefcat with a report of at least 1000 words. You will then present you research as part of your assessment.
